Does the aircon go into "recirc mode" by itself Nick?
if you have climate control and set it to the minimum temperature, then generally yes. or if you have a 'max cool' button like some cars do. but it will usually go back to fresh air if you raise the temp. which you will invariably do as minimum temp. on a properly working system is not bearable after 1 hour if dressed normally (long term comfort for british men is 19 deg. C, and british women is 21 deg. C - hence the need for dual or 4 zone climate systems)
it is not recommended to leave it in recirc all the time, as in theory you will no longer be taking in any fresh air and your oxygen will run out

but in practice that is not the case as there will either be an automatic cycling of the recirc function or there will be a percentage of fresh air bleed.
if not using a/c though, do not use recirc except to avoid the ingress of smoke/smells, otherwise your interior windows will fog.
